postheadericon A lot of dog owners notice that their pets are itching constantly

A lot of dog owners notice that their pets are itching constantly. One possible cause for constant itching is a yeast infection. This is present in dogs quite often and it’s caused by yeast, especially a variety which is known as malasezzia pachydermatis.

In most cases, yeast infection will be found on the skin and ears of the dog. The discovery of the yeast that causes this infection was done less than a decade ago, so people are just now starting to understand it better and learn when their dog suffers from it.

The symptoms that are common when a dog has yeast infection are the skin lesions, itching of ears, soreness, and a weird smell from the areas that are affected and losing hair.

The malasezzia development can be influenced by a number of things, like fleas and allergies to pollen or food. These will interfere with the regular function and formation of the sebum, so the malasezzia production is influenced by them.

Another potential problem that might cause an infection is a thyroid gland that is not active enough. Also, when dogs get antibiotics treatments, chances are that they will suffer from this disease.

If a dog gets a yeast infection, the vet needs to treat the problems that are causing it, like any allergies or thyroid problems. These problems can be treated with anti fungal medications, like fluconazole or ketaconazole.

Using an oral treatment for dog yeast infection will insure a speedy recovery for the canine, as long as you make sure that all instructions received from the vet are respected. There are quite a few things one needs to do, if they want to make sure that their dog doesn’t get an infection. One of them is the fact that fungus multiplies and thrives in a moist and warm environment.

To make sure he doesn’t get dog yeast infection, the dog should be clean and dry all the time. If the immune system is weak your pet might get an infection, so feeding the dog with proper nutrients is another step you should consider.

The key areas should be identified and taken care of more carefully.
